The second half of BWV 532 uploaded a little bit later due to the single upload per day restriction.
I use the Novello edition which gives some (often limited) information and suggestions for their published pieces. In the case of the D major fugue there isn’t that much apart from suggesting it’s played on the Great throughout with a reduction at bar 53 and “add” at bar 86. At bar 111, I decided to experiment with treating the alternate entries almost like a fanfare and added the Sw. reed to a gradually increasing ensemble. Not sure whether it works or not. I remained with a “no doubles” set up until the last bar. Most of the piece was played on just the Swell, Choir and Pedal plus couplers with no Great stops engaged until a considerable way in. The Father Willis typically, has only 4 stops three of which are at 16’ so it is somewhat limited without resorting to pedal couplers.
This registration may not be to everyone’s taste but I hope that it presents something slightly different to the norm.
